INTESTINAL HISTOLOGY OF THE GROUPER Epinephelus lanceolatus fuscogutattus ADMINISTERED WITH SIMPLICIA PAPAYA
The grouper (Epinephelus sp) is a marine fish species that many people commercially cultivate, for hatchery and rearing, and showing such promising prospect. Fish intestine and growth histology are a function of internal and external conditions, namely water quality, feed quality and feed quantity....
